When did the BMW Z3 M Roadster come out?

Z3 M Roadster. The Z3 M Roadster was introduced in 1996 as the high performance version of the BMW Z3. Cosmetic differences between the Z3 M and the standard Z3 models included front and rear bumpers, gills, boot and mirrors.

What kind of engine does a BMW Z3M have?

The Z3M Coupe and Roadster were initially powered by the engines from the E36 M3. This means that most countries initially used the 3.2 L version of the BMW S50 engine, while North American models initially used the less powerful BMW S52 engine.

Where does the BMW M Roadster come from?

All models were produced in the BMW Spartanburg plant in the United States. Some major components— such as the engine and transmission— were imported from Germany. The Z3 M Roadster was introduced in 1997 as the high performance version of the BMW Z3.

What kind of engine does a BMW Z3 have?

The Z was chosen for this line of Roadsters after the german word Zukunft (which can be translated to ” future”) and began with the Z1 in 1989. The Z3 comes as both a 2 door coupe or convertible and has been offered with a variety of engines that range from 1.8L-3.2 with straight 4 and 6 cylinder engines.
